databionics.esom.train.search
Class MuchFasterLearning

java.lang.Object
  extended by databionics.esom.train.search.BmSearch
      extended by databionics.esom.train.search.LocalBmSearch
          extended by databionics.esom.train.search.MuchFasterLearning

public class MuchFasterLearning
extends LocalBmSearch

local bm search, depending on distance between last two bms on this data point

Author:
Mario Noecker

Field Summary
protected  cern.colt.list.IntArrayList olderBestmatches
           
 
Fields inherited from class databionics.esom.train.search.LocalBmSearch
log, oldBestmatches
 
Fields inherited from class databionics.esom.train.search.BmSearch
som
 
Constructor Summary
MuchFasterLearning()
           
 
Method Summary
 int getRange(int epoch, int index)
          returns range for local bm search
 void setOldBestmatches(cern.colt.list.IntArrayList oldBestmatches)
           
 
Methods inherited from class databionics.esom.train.search.LocalBmSearch
findBestmatch, getConstant, init, setConstant
 
Methods inherited from class databionics.esom.train.search.BmSearch
setSOM
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

olderBestmatches

protected cern.colt.list.IntArrayList olderBestmatches
Constructor Detail

MuchFasterLearning

public MuchFasterLearning()
Method Detail

setOldBestmatches

public void setOldBestmatches(cern.colt.list.IntArrayList oldBestmatches)
Overrides:
setOldBestmatches in class LocalBmSearch
Parameters:
oldBestmatches - The oldBestmatches to set.

getRange

public int getRange(int epoch,
                    int index)
returns range for local bm search

Specified by:
getRange in class LocalBmSearch


Copyright © 2005-2006 Databionics Research Group. All Rights Reserved.